Summary
- Dr. Justin Caughron is a radiologist in Lawrenceville, GA and is affiliated with Northside Hospital - Gwinnett. He received his medical degree from University of Tennessee Health Science Center College of Medicine and has been in practice 10 years. He specializes in interventional neuroradiology and vascular & interventional radiology and is experienced in uterine fibroid embolization, radiofrequency ablation, pain management, peripheral arterial disease, and venous disease.
